Scientific
Name
Potentilla fruticosa
Common
Name
Shrubby potentilla; Shrubby cinquefoil |
|
|
Hardiness
Zones: 2 to 7 |
|
 |
Habit:
Deciduous
|
 |
Growth
Rate: Slow
|
 |
Size: 1 to 3 feet |
 |
Site
Requirements: Sun to light
shade; prefers moist, well-drained soil but does well in poor dry
sites
|
 |
Form:
-- |
 |
Texture:
Fine
|
 |
Foliage: Alternate,
compound pinnate, medium blue-green to dark green leaves; 3 to 7
narrow leaflets; green to yellow-brown fall color |
 |
Flower/Fruit: 1
to 1.5 inch bright yellow flowers summer to frost |
 |
Comments: Drought
tolerant; can become ragged with age
|
